Making A Withdrawal

Taking money out of your Sleeper Wallet

To begin making withdrawals, a user must first provide their full social security number, email address, and will have to undergo another KYC verification check. Once that is completed, a verified user can then withdraw a minimum of $10 and a maximum of $1,000 in any single withdrawal request, which can take up to two business days depending on your banking institution (on rare occasions, withdrawals can take up to five business days).

Please note that deposited funds or any winnings from Over/Under contests entered with those deposited funds are only available for withdrawal once the processing of the deposit has been successfully completed. Additionally, a user cannot make withdrawals in excess of $5,000 in aggregate over a 24-hour period. Sleeper reserves the right to suspend withdrawals if we detect suspicious activity in a user’s account.

Upon successful initiation of a withdrawal request, those funds will no longer be available for use in Over/Under contests.
